Question
A mixture contains milk and water in the ratio of 3:1,
respectively. If 280 ml of mixture is taken out and 90 ml of milk and 70 ml of water is added into the remaining mixture, then the ratio of milk to water in the resultant mixture becomes 5:2. Find the quantity of milk in the mixture initially.Solution
Let quantity of milk and water in the initial mixture is β3xβ ml and βxβ ml respectively.
Quantity of milk in 280 ml of mixture = (3/4) Γ 280 = 210 ml
Quantity of water in 280 ml of mixture = 280 β 210 = 70 ml
According to question;
(3x β 210 + 90)/(x β 70 + 70) = 5/2
Or, (3x β 120)/x = 5/2
Or, 6x β 240 = 5x
Or, x = 240
Quantity of milk in initial mixture = 3 Γ 240 = 720 ml
